Why Small Brands Need a Different Kind of Factory Partner

Smaller brands usually need guidance, flexibility, and clearer communication

Large brands often come with full tech packs, established material systems, and experienced production teams. Small brands usually do not. They may still be refining their product direction, brand identity, packaging, and first-order strategy. That means the best factory for a small brand should be able to support development and decision-making, not only bulk production.

What Small Brands Usually Need Most
  • Practical MOQ that lowers launch risk
  • Sample guidance and fit correction support
  • Clear communication without unnecessary delays
  • Private-label coordination for labels and packaging
  • A product standard that can grow into future reorders

Low MOQ Matters, But It Is Not the Only Factor

A manageable minimum is useful only if the factory can still deliver a real brand-ready product

Small brands often search for low MOQ first, and that makes sense. A lower opening quantity helps reduce inventory pressure and makes early testing easier. But the best manufacturer is not just the one that says “yes” to a smaller order. It is the one that can still support sample quality, trim stability, branding accuracy, and bulk consistency at that MOQ level.

What Small Brands Want Why It Matters What the Factory Should Still Deliver
Lower MOQ Reduces inventory risk Retail-ready quality even on the first order
Quick Launch Helps enter the market faster Clear sample and revision process
Private Label Setup Makes the brand feel real Accurate labels, patches, and packaging
Reorder Potential Supports growth after the first win Stable standards that can be repeated

Sample Quality Is One of the Best Ways to Judge the Factory

The sample shows whether the manufacturer can really support your brand standard

Small brands often do not have years of factory experience, so the sample stage becomes one of the clearest ways to evaluate the manufacturer. A strong factory should be able to turn the idea into a wearable, balanced, and production-ready sample—not just something that looks acceptable in a photo.

What to Check in the Sample

  • Overall silhouette and fit balance
  • Shell feel and visual market positioning
  • Trim quality and practicality
  • Label and logo placement
  • Whether the sample feels like your actual brand product

What a Strong Sample Suggests

  • The factory understands your product direction
  • The sample can become a bulk standard
  • Communication and revision control are working
  • The factory is likely more reliable for reorders later

Private Label Support Is Essential for Small Brand Growth

Even the first order should feel like a real branded product

Small brands need their first jackets to feel polished. That means the manufacturer should be able to support main labels, care labels, logo patches or embroidery, hangtags, packaging, and the overall product presentation. These details help a smaller brand look more established from the beginning.

Private Label Area Why It Matters for Small Brands What the Factory Should Handle Well
Main Labels Builds core brand identity Placement and consistency
Outer Logo / Patch Helps the product feel intentional Clean execution and alignment
Care Labels Improves professionalism Accurate setup and placement
Packaging Supports first customer impression Folding, tagging, and shipment presentation

The Best Small-Brand Factory Also Thinks About Reorders

Your first order should become the base for future growth

Small brands that succeed usually reorder winners, not restart from zero every season. That is why the best down jacket manufacturer for a small brand should also keep sample notes, trim references, fit corrections, branding rules, and packaging standards organized for the next run.

  • Archive the approved sample and revision notes
  • Keep trim and branding references stable
  • Use the first bulk order as a repeatable standard
  • Reduce confusion on future orders
  • Help the brand scale more smoothly after first success

What Small Brands Should Avoid When Choosing a Manufacturer

The wrong factory choice often creates problems that are expensive to fix later

Some factories may look attractive because of a low quote or a fast promise, but they may not actually support the needs of a small growing brand. If development is weak, communication is unclear, or the sample cannot become a stable bulk product, the brand often pays for those weaknesses later.

Common Warning Signs
  • Only talking about price, not development support
  • No clear sample revision logic
  • Weak answers about private-label details
  • Unclear production standards for reorders
  • Communication that feels vague or inconsistent from the start
